Seirus Armor Thread

Since @fragolakat brought up not knowing what to do with their armor, I figured I would go over some options ahead of them.

Today, Seirus’ armor relevant stats without any gear currently look like this (assuming level 5):

Seirus (No Armor)

HP: 38 / RB: 9
Armor HP: 3 (from Bonding Rune artifact)
Dodge: 10
Ward: 10
Soak: 2d6
Inventory Points: -2 (from Herbs & Spices Rest Item)

Seirus’ current armor is the Turtle Leather Breastplate, which modifies those stats in the current way:

Turtle Leather Breastplate
Turtle leather treated and hardened in the traditional Atlantean manner, making it hard as metal, while still flexible. It has been repaired using land dweller material.
Medium Outfit ◯ Reinforced
Defense Bonus: +4 , Armor HP: 9, Soak Bonus: +1 , Inventory Points: 5
Reinforced: +4 bonus Armor HP (or +5 for Heavy Outfits).

Seirus (Turtle Leather Breastplate)

HP: 38 / RB: 9
Armor HP: 12
Dodge: 14
Ward: 14
Soak: 2d6 + 1
Inventory Points: 3

Additionally, the group has access to the Mist Diver Suit from the Mist Miners’ base. It has the following stats:

Mist Diver Suit
A heavy suit made to protect its wearer against the warping nature of the Mists. While not 100% effective, it still increases its wearer’s toughness.
Heavy Outfit ◯ Life Support Systems
Defense Bonus: +2 , Armor HP: 20, Soak Bonus: +1 , Inventory Points: 4
Heavy: Disadvantage on Move & Sneak tests.
Life Support Systems: Increase maximum Recovery and RB by +1.

Seirus (Mist Diver Suit)

HP: 38 / RB: 10
Armor HP: 23
Dodge: 12
Ward: 12
Soak: 2d6 + 1
Inventory Points: 2

However, Seirus is also getting an Artifact slot upgrade this level, which can be used to upgrade their Bonding Rune, which would give any armor they wear an additional Mod slot. The mod could be stolen from either suit and added to the other, giving them the following stats:

Seirus (Turtle Leather Breastplate w/ Life Support Mod)

HP: 38 / RB: 10
Armor HP: 12
Dodge: 14
Ward: 14
Soak: 2d6 + 1
Inventory Points: 3

Seirus (Mist Diver Suit /w Reinforced Mod)

HP: 38 / RB: 10
Armor HP: 28
Dodge: 12
Ward: 12
Soak: 2d6 + 1
Inventory Points: 2

Alternatively, Seirus could chose to leave the mod slot open, instead filling it with another mod such as Cargo, which would off-set their 2 IP spend for their Herbs & Spices, Flexible, which would offset the Move penalty for Heavy armor, or Bodyguard, which would increase their Physical and Toxic Soak. All these mods can be found on pg. 186 (Life Support mod is from Webs & Wires). Or their Artifact slot could be used on a different Artifact.
